Growth While Minimizing Waste
Biodegradable mulch films offer a responsible solution for gardeners seeking to enhance soil health while minimizing environmental impact. These innovative films decompose naturally over time, returning valuable nutrients to the soil and sustainable farming plastics lessening the need for synthetic alternatives.
Unlike conventional plastic mulches, biodegradable films are made from renewable resources such as cellulose, making them a environmentally sound choice.
They provide a variety of pluses including weed suppression, moisture retention, and temperature regulation, ultimately aiding to healthier crop yields and a more eco-conscious agricultural system.
The increasing demand of biodegradable mulch films reflects a growing awareness of the need for environmentally friendly practices in agriculture. As growers continue to seek innovative solutions, these films are poised to play an more prominent role in shaping a more sustainable future for agriculture.

Minimizing Plastic Footprint in Agriculture: Biodegradability and Compostability Solutions
Plastic pollution has become a major concern in agriculture, with plastic mulches, packaging, film posing a challenge to the environment. However, innovative approaches are emerging to reduce this footprint. Biodegradable and compostable materials offer a green alternative to traditional plastics. These materials break down naturally over time, reducing their duration in landfills and reducing the build-up of plastic waste.
Biodegradable mulches, for example, decompose quickly after harvest, returning nutrients to the soil. Compostable packaging can be incorporated into composting systems, closing the loop and producing valuable fertilizer. By embracing these alternatives, farmers can play a role in creating a more eco-conscious agricultural system.
